[PATCH] sched/fair: Fix stale comments around nohz.nr_cpus

From: Shrikanth Hegde

Date: Mon Mar 23 2026 - 01:30:19 EST


nohz.nr_cpus has been removed. Update those stale comments around it.

Fixes: 5d86d542f68f ("sched/fair: Remove nohz.nr_cpus and use weight of cpumask instead")
